原文:【Python】正則表達式中使用變量

我們有時想把變量放進正則表達式中來匹配想要的結果。Python中使用re.compile r 變量 ,其中正則表達式中的 變量 應為字符串形式。 得到結果 re.compile r Test net output d : S . deE , re.UNICODE 可以看到,Python是將正則表達式用字符串表示的,格式為 r 正則表達式 正則表達式使用變量例子: 結果為 re.compile I ...

2018-03-09 20:43 0 9116 推薦指數:

查看詳情

python re:正則表達式中使用變量

參考:https://www.cnblogs.com/songbiao/p/12422632.html Python正則表達式的寫法,核心就是一個字符串。如下:re.compile(r'表達式')所以,如果要在正則表達式中包含變量,那么就可以用{}.format語法,類似string中包含變量 ...

Thu Dec 17 22:57:00 CST 2020 0 641
python 正則表達式中使用變量

Python正則表達式的寫法,核心就是一個字符串。如下:re.compile(r'表達式') 所以,如果要在正則表達式中包含變量,那么就可以用{}.format語法,類似string中包含變量的處理方法,當然要確保變量為string型。如下: re.compile(r'expression ...

Fri Mar 06 04:53:00 CST 2020 2 5469
正則表達式中使用變量

  首先引入一道題:完成下面的函數。   我想到得解決方案是遍歷實參,逐個替換模板字符串中相應位置的值。      這里面使用正則表達式有兩點需要注意:    1、正則表達式中使用變量。一定要使用eval將組合的字符串進行轉換,不能直接將字符串傳入 ...

Thu Jan 31 20:55:00 CST 2013 0 19177
python中使用正則表達式(一)

python中通過內置的re庫來使用正則表達式,它提供了所有正則表達式的功能。 一.寫在前面:關於轉義的問題 正則表達式中用“\”表示轉義,而python中也用“\”表示轉義,當遇到特殊字符需要轉義時,你要花費心思到底需要幾個“\”,所以為了避免這個情況,牆裂推薦使用原生字符串類型 ...

Thu Jun 07 07:45:00 CST 2018 1 30957
python中使用正則表達式

一.轉義符   1.在python中的轉義符     (1)\\n與\n的區別     (2)r"\next" 通過r來進行轉義     (3)"\\\\d"與"\\d"的組合   2.在正則表達式中的轉義符     (1)\\n 表示匹配\n這個字符 ...

Wed Aug 08 05:38:00 CST 2018 0 858
python中使用正則表達式(二)

這一節主要學習一下compile()函數和group()方法 1. re.compile() compile 函數用於編譯正則表達式,生成一個正則表達式( Pattern )對象,然后就可以用編譯后的正則表達式去匹配字符串 示例 ...

Fri Jun 08 06:40:00 CST 2018 0 993
Python 正則表達式使用

正則表達式通常被用來檢索、替換那些符合某個模式(規則)的文本,Python使用re模塊來處理正則表達式。 一、正則表達式1、通配符 句點 . 與除換行符外的任何字符都匹配,並且只與一個字符匹配。 例如正則表達式'.ython'與字符串'python'匹配,不與'cpython'或'ython ...

Thu Aug 22 01:09:00 CST 2019 0 2174
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M